IRS partners with ICE
(CNN)– The Internal Revenue Service (IRS) and Department of Homeland Security appear closer to finalizing an information-sharing agreement.
A person familiar with the matter says it would enable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) to submit names and addressees of people who might be in the U.S. illegally.
The source says the IRS could then cross-reference and confirm that information.
The president’s supporters say his immigration policies are what voters want.
Critics say involving the IRS could endanger taxpayer privacy.
